Is voice broadcasting legal?

Posted on June 14, 2022

Is voice broadcasting legal? Consumers do not like automated cold calls, so many jurisdictions have made marketing voice broadcasts illegal unless the recipient has previously consented to such calls. The U.S. Congress passed the Telephone Consumer Protection Act (TCPA) in 1991.

What is voicemail broadcast? Voicemail broadcasting is an inexpensive and effective way to get your message heard. It simplifies the process of calling every individual you want to contact by sending out the same message at the same time to multiple recipients.

What is a voice campaign?

With Voice Campaigns you can call out pre-recorded messages to your customers, completely automated, at any time. This is a perfect way to give your marketing campaigns a more personal touch, without the hassle of manually calling individual contacts.

What is the voice marketing?

Voice marketing is a set of tactics and strategies designed for reaching audiences who are using voice devices. The idea is to adopt marketing tactics that seek to take advantage of the growth in people using voice-controlled devices on a regular basis.

What does share of voice mean in advertising?

Share of voice (SOV) is a measure of the market your brand owns compared to your competitors. It acts as a gauge for your brand visibility and how much you dominate the conversation in your industry.

What is purpose driven marketing?

Purpose-driven marketing is a strategy used by an organization to center its external communications efforts around a social cause that aligns with its core values.

What are purpose-driven companies?

A purpose-driven company stands for and takes action on something bigger than its products and services. Purpose can be an organizational strategy and a roadmap to remain competitive in a fast-changing economy. According to PwC, 79% of business leaders believe that purpose is central to success.

What is purpose-driven brand?

A purpose-driven brand is one where those responsible for it share a core mission. A mission that transcends the surface-level service or product they provide. It’s when a brand’s existence is for the sake of solving a problem or meeting a need in society. Everything brand owners do should tie back to that purpose.

Are purpose-Driven companies more successful?

Purpose-oriented companies have higher productivity and growth rates, along with a more satisfied workforce who stay longer with them. Our research shows that such companies report 30 percent higher levels of innovation and 40 percent higher levels of workforce retention than their competitors.
